China's remote southwestern frontier, a mosaic of 25 unique ethnicities in Yunnan, Tibet's high-altitude spirituality, and Xinjiang's revival as a modern Silk Road hub, present a tapestry of ancient cultures adapting to modernity. From Yunnan's diverse traditions, including the buffalo-worshipping Wa and water-splashing Dai, to Tibet's blend of ancient wonder and emerging modernity, and Xinjiang's cultural richness amidst harsh landscapes, these regions are not only sharing their secrets but also embracing new opportunities for growth and influence in the 21st century.
